The Copyright Hydra. Reuters reports that "Copyright Bill Dies in Senate as Others Advance." From the article: "Peer-to-peer users who share more than 1,000 songs or other copyrighted works would face up to three years in prison under the bill. U.S. copyright investigators would be able to file civil suits, which require a lower standard of proof than criminal cases, echoing tactics already used by the recording industry."
